MouseEventDispatcher

abstract class MouseEventDispatcher : PersistentEventDispatcher<MouseTriggerAction, MouseEvent>

An event dispatcher in the context of mouse events.

Constructors

Link copied to clipboard
fun MouseEventDispatcher()

Functions

Link copied to clipboard
open operator override fun set(trigger: MouseTriggerAction, job: (event: MouseEvent) -> Unit)

Adds a job to be performed whenever an event triggers the dispatcher through the listener.

Properties

Link copied to clipboard
abstract override val listener: MouseActionListener

The listener bound to this dispatcher.

Inheritors

Link copied to clipboard